Output 5109e8cba93031a5ab616f77c4b5339a2335eee8c941b02fed9efe24afd8c1d4:0

value
35662918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3655710832c4cf8201a3f84e78c869d53168e54f OP_EQUALVERIFY OP_CHECKSIG
address
15xHqwYtw8Dsj841QExhPNZEeq87QXVfam
transaction
5109e8cba93031a5ab616f77c4b5339a2335eee8c941b02fed9efe24afd8c1d4
confirmations
254902
spent
true